The 7 Common
Emotions and What They Mean
We experience a variety of emotions, but some are more
common than others. Here are the seven key emotions and what they mean:
o
Happiness: The feeling of joy and contentment
that comes from positive events or experiences.
o
Sadness: A feeling of loss or disappointment
when things don’t go as expected.
o
Fear: The response to something that feels
threatening or scary.
o
Anger: The emotion we feel when something seems
unfair or frustrating.
o
Love: A deep feeling of care and affection for
someone or something.
o
Disgust: A feeling of strong dislike or
revulsion toward something unpleasant.
o
Surprise: The reaction to something unexpected,
whether positive or negative.
How Emotions
Impact Your Mind and Body
Emotions have a powerful effect on both your mental and
physical health. For example, when you’re happy, your body feels relaxed, and
you might smile or laugh more. On the flip side, when you’re anxious or afraid,
your heart rate might increase, and you could feel tense or jittery.
Positive emotions, like happiness and love, help boost your
mood, improve your health, and strengthen your relationships. Negative
emotions, such as anger or fear, can lead to stress, which may affect your
mental health if not handled properly.

Top Tips for
Managing Negative Emotions
Everyone faces negative emotions from time to time. The key
is learning how to manage them in a healthy way so they don’t take over. Here
are some practical tips for handling negative feelings:
1. Recognize Your Emotions: Don’t ignore or suppress
your feelings. Instead, acknowledge them—it’s okay to feel sad, angry, or
scared.
2. Practice Mindfulness: Stay in the moment and
observe how you’re feeling without letting your emotions control you. This
helps you respond more calmly.
3. Talk About It: Share your emotions with someone
you trust, or write them down. Getting your feelings out can relieve stress.
4. Get Moving: Physical activity, like walking or
dancing, can release tension and boost your mood.
5. Deep Breathing Exercises: Taking slow, deep
breaths can help you feel more in control when emotions run high.
6. Seek Support: If you’re feeling overwhelmed,
talking to a counselor or therapist can give you valuable guidance.
